Governor Josh Shapiro of Pennsylvania has proposed significant increases to education and economic development in his second budget. He has also proposed the regulation of adult use marijuana. Governor Shapiro presented his budget for the fiscal year 2024-25, which is set to begin on July 1st, in front of a joint session of the House and Senate. The Governor called his inaugural spending plan a “down payment” on his vision for Pennsylvania, urging lawmakers to pass his projected $48.3 billion budget to provide more funding to underfunded public schools and attract major industrial and high-tech projects to invigorate the state’s slow-growing economy.
